I also wanted to invite all local veterans to my free veterans resource fair and luncheon from 11:30 a.m. to 1:30 p.m.Thursday, Nov. 17 at Myers Recreation Center, 5803 Kingsessing Ave., Philadelphia.
A number of local organizations focusing on veterans and their needs are scheduled to attend, including:
• Veterans Multi-Service Center;
• The Veterans Group;
• Philadelphia Veterans Comfort House;
• Veterans Administration Philadelphia Regional Benefits Office;
• Philadelphia Veterans Administration Medical Center;
• Philadelphia Gas Works;
• Project Home – Philadelphia Alliance for Supportive Services for Veterans
Families;
• Turning the TIDE; and
• Fathers Finding Their Families.
Free health screenings, including blood pressure and glucose levels, also will be offered.
